Specifications
Packaging: Tape & Reel (TR) 
Part Status: Active
Base Resonator: MEMS
Type: XO (Standard)
Frequency: 6MHz
Function: Standby (Power Down)
Output: LVCMOS, LVTTL
Voltage - Supply: 3.3V
Frequency Stability: ±10ppm
Absolute Pull Range (APR): --
Operating Temperature: -20°C ~ 70°C
Current - Supply (Max): 33mA
Ratings: --
Mounting Type: Surface Mount
Package / Case: 4-SMD, No Lead
Size / Dimension: 0.106" L x 0.094" W (2.70mm x 2.40mm)
Height - Seated (Max): 0.032" (0.80mm)
Current - Supply (Disable) (Max): 70µA
Series: SiT8208
